Objective
This course aims to provide background knowledge required in other modules of the degree programme.
Content
Physics system of units and quantities
Kinematics
Dynamics
Work, power and energy
Collisions
Circular motion
Statics
Fluid dynamics
Materials
Momentti 1 Insinöörifysiikka, Inkinen, Tuohi,Otava
Evaluation scale
0 - 5
Assessment criteria, excellent (5)
The students are able to analyse mechanical problems and produce alternative methods of solving them.
Assessment criteria, good (3)
The students are able to draw conclusions from the mechanical problems. They are able to divide problem solving into suitable parts and solve secondary level equations and groups of equations.
Assessment criteria, satisfactory (1)
The students recognise mechanical quantities and units. The students are able to find suitable equations for solving mechanical problems and are proficient in using the required linear equations to solve them.
